The Gamdias Notus M1-1201 may have a strange product name, and it gets even stranger when you see there is
also the Notus M1-1203 that looks exactly the same. Indeed, the two are the same fan with the 1201 being a
single pack and the 1203 a triple pack offering. So hopefully this clears up any confusion, and this review is
thus also equally valid for the Notus M1-1203. This is a 120 mm fan that the brand claims is designed with
performance in mind, and also features an integrated control system to have the fans spin at the desired RPM
regardless of the airflow restriction it is facing. Gamdias also claims the Notus M1-1201 is "engineered to
deliver exceptional performance across all cooling applications," be it as a case fan or a radiator fan, so
